Add 64/12 and 28/36

1st number: 5 4/12, 2nd number: 28/36

64/12 + 28/36 is 55/9.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 12 and 36 is 36

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 36
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 12 × 3 = 36,
    64/12 = 64 × 3/12 × 3 = 192/36
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 36 × 1 = 36,
    28/36 = 28 × 1/36 × 1 = 28/36
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    192/36 + 28/36 = 192 + 28/36 = 220/36
  5. 220/36 simplified gives 55/9
  6. So, 64/12 + 28/36 = 55/9
